Exceeding the maximum permissible running time (KB) may overload and
damage the superrollo GW60.
◆The maximum permissible running time for a cycle may not be exceeded when the
equipment is in operation. For this reason, the superrollo GW60 has an automatic
running time limit (KB) of ve minutes.
◆If the running time limit is triggered, then the superrollo GW60 must be left for at
least 30 minutes to cool down. Full operational availability is re-established after
approx. one hour.
According to EN 13659, it is necessary to determine that the movement conditions for
the shutters are maintained in accordance with EN 12045.
◆The displacement must be of at least 40 mm on the lower edge in the rolled-out
position with a force of 150 N in the upwards direction.
◆In doing so, it must be ensured that the extending speed of the shutters for the
nal 0.4 m is less than 0.15 m/s.

Obstacle detection
The movement of the belt is monitored. If the roller shutters hit an obstacle in the DOWN
(▼) direction, the belt will stop moving and the belt winder is switched o.
Once the system has switched o, it is no longer possible to directly operate the
drive in the same direction.
◆Run the belt winder back in the opposite direction and remove any possible
obstacle.
◆Then it is possible to operate the drive in the original direction again.
There is a risk of injury if the obstacle detection is not working.
◆The belt must be wound on as evenly as possible to ensure safe and correct
functioning of the obstacle detection function.
◆Please ensure that the belt winds as straight and evenly as possible into the
device during its subsequent cycle after the obstacle detection system has
triggered.
The superrollo GW60 is an electric roller shutter belt winder designed for use inside.With
its variable installation options, it can either be used as a surface-mounted device or as
a ush-mounted device. The power supply is provided via the enclosed mains adapter.

5.1 Description of the safety functions
Overload cut-o
The belt winder is equipped with an overload cut-o system.
If the drive jams in the UP (▲) cycle (for example, due to ice), the belt winder will also
switch o.
◆First, remove the cause of the overload.
◆Then the superrollo GW60 is fully operational again in both directions.

7. Flush mounting
1.
Remove the old belt winder, if you
are carrying out a conversion to an
existing roller shutter system.
2.
Prepare the belt.
◆Let the roller shutter move down
fully, until the slats are completely
closed.
◆Remove the old belt winder and
unreel the belt.
There is a risk of injury from the
pre-tensioned springs on the old
belt winder.
◆The spring unit can suddenly recoil
when it is removed.
◆Hold the spring unit rmly when
loosening the belt and allow it to
recoil slowly until the spring unit
has completely unwound.
◆Cut the belt off approx. 20 cm
under the belt box.
◆Fold the end of the belt over by
approx. 2 cm and cut a short slit
in the centre. This enables you to
subsequently hook the belt onto
the reel.
